Ezekiel 21:20

>
 

Hebrew

Masoretic Text 1524

(21:25) דרך תשׂים לבוא חרב את רבת בני עמון ואת יהודה בירושׁלם בצורה׃

 

Spanish

Reina Valera 1909

El camino señalarás por donde venga la espada á Rabba de los hijos de Ammón, y á Judá contra Jerusalem la fuerte.

 

English

King James Bible 1769

Appoint a way, that the sword may come to Rabbath of the Ammonites, and to Judah in Jerusalem the defenced.

King James Bible 1611

Appoint a way, that the sword may come to Rabbath of the Ammonites, and to Iudah in Ierusalem the defenced.

Green's Literal Translation 1993

You shall set a way that the sword may enter into Rabbah of the sons of Amnion, and into Judah, into fortified Jerusalem.

Julia E. Smith Translation 1876

Thou shalt set the way for the sword to come to Rabbath of the sons of Ammon, and to Judah in Jerusalem the fortified.

Young's Literal Translation 1862

A way appoint for the coming of the sword, Unto Rabbath of the sons of Ammon, And to Judah, in Jerusalem -- the fenced.

Revised Young's Literal NT 2000

Webster's Bible 1833

Appoint a way, that the sword may come to Rabbah of the Ammonites, and to Judah in Jerusalem the fortified.

Bishops Bible 1568

Appoynt a way that the sworde may come towarde Rabbath of the Ammonites, and towarde Iuda in the defenced Hierusalem

Geneva Bible 1560/1599

Appoint a way, that the sworde may come to Rabbath of the Ammonites, and to Iudah in Ierusalem the strong citie.

The Great Bible 1539

Make the a strete, that the swearde maye come to warde Rabath of the Ammonites, & to the stronge cytie of Ierusalem.

Matthew's Bible 1537

Make the a strete, that the swerde maye come towarde Kabath of the Ammonites, and to the stronge cytye of Ierusalem.

Coverdale Bible 1535

Make ye a strete, that the swearde maye come towarde Rabath of the Ammonites, and to the stronge cite of Ierusalem.

Wycliffe Bible 1382

settinge a weye, that the swerd come to Rabath of the sones of Amon, and to Juda in to Jerusalem moost strong.
